Índice | ||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|
|
...
Remessa e Retorno (via Arquivo)
...
Verifique se a flag Conta Bancária e Gera Boleto estão marcadas, e acesse a aba integração.
...
Cobrança
Para geração de remessa e retorno de cobrança preencha os campos Client id e envie o certificado, deverão ser informados dois arquivos com o conteúdo específico e extensão específica, que referem-se ao certificado utilizado pelo cliente e citado na documentação do Santander.
...
Informações |
---|
Para o Santander, utilizar somente o certificado tipo PFX. |
Pagfor Santander via API
Foi implementado PagFor Santander via API para:
Pagamentos de boletos;
Pagamento de guias não compensáveis com código de barras (água, luz, telefone, tributos, etc.).
Bloco de código |
---|
webPosto > Cadastros > Contas |
...
Configurações Pagamento via API Santander
Para o usuário utilizar o pagamento, ele precisa ter as configurações de Senha, Expira Senha, Logoff Automático habilitados.
Senha, validar se a senha do usuário é forte, seguindo a orientação para senha forte:
Forte, deve conter mais de 8 caracteres, letras, números, letras maiúsculas e caracteres especiais.
Media, deve conter mais de 8 caracteres, letras e números.
Fraca, contém menos de 8 caracteres ou apenas números ou apenas letras.
O usuário só poderá utilizar o envio do pagamento da remessa se ele possuir a senha forte, expira senha configurado, Logoff Automático devidamente configurado.
Bloco de código |
---|
webPosto > Administração > Usuário |
...
O Cadastro da conta bancaria tem que ter uma opção para gerar MFA.
Bloco de código |
---|
webPosto > Administração > Permissão |
...
Configuração do MFA na conta bancária:
Bloco de código |
---|
webPosto > Cadastros > Conta |
...
Quando o usuário clicar em (Configurar MFA para pagamentos), abrirá uma tela com o QRCode para leitura e vinculo com o aplicativo.
Leitura do QRCode no app autenticador:
...
Ao gerar remessa de pagamento, deve verificar se o usuário possui permissão para pagamento.
Bloco de código |
---|
webPosto > Administração > Permissão > Financeiro > Título a Pagar > |
...
Verificar se as configurações do cadastro de usuário estão habilitadas "Senha, Expira Senha, Logoff Automático"
Se não estiver habilitado as configurações do cadastro de usuário, então deve abrir uma tela para informar ao usuário, com a mensagem “Usuário não possui configuração para envio de pagamentos de remessa “.
Validar se a senha do usuário é forte. Se o usuário possuir todas as configurações, mas a senha não é forte, então deve apresentar uma mensagem na tela “A senha do usuário não é forte para fazer transações de pagamento.“
Após as validações de configurações, deve chamar uma tela para solicitar o código MFA do aplicativo (Google, Microsoft).
Só irá enviar a remessa, apresentar a tela do código do MFA, se a conta bancaria possui MFA configurado.
Gravar o MFA no banco de dados, criptografado.
Se tiver 3 tentativas de digitar o MFA, e todas as 3 não conseguir validar o código. Deve resetar o MFA no cadastro da conta.
Cada tentativa invalida o sistema tem que apresentar uma mensagem para o usuário “Em caso de 3 tentativas negadas, o MFA será removido da conta bancaria.“
Após a validação positiva do código do MFA, o sistema precisa enviar os registros via API para o banco.
Se o retorno do banco for positivo para os registros enviados, o sistema tem que efetuar a baixa(quitar) dos mesmos.
Bloco de código |
---|
webPosto > Financeiro > Título a Pagar > Remessa - Retorno |
...
Notificações em caso de falhas:
Em caso de falha enviar e-mail de notificação de tentativas. Enviar para o e-mail cadastrado em Administração >Filial > Configuração de Email.
Quando remover o MFA da conta, deve disparar um e-mail. Enviar para o e-mail cadastrado em Administração >Filial > Configuração de Email.
Quando cadastrar o MFA da conta, deve disparar um e-mail. Enviar para o e-mail cadastrado em Administração >Filial > Configuração de Email.
...
LOG das transações feitas do PagFor via API - pagamentos
Bloco de código |
---|
webPosto > Administração > Auditoria |
...